How To Draw A House Floor Plan On Computer

Creating a house floor plan on a computer offers significant advantages over traditional hand-drawn methods. Digital floor plans allow for easy modifications, precise measurements, and professional-looking presentations. Various software options cater to different skill levels and project complexities, from free online tools to sophisticated architectural design programs.

Choosing the right software is a crucial first step. Free online tools are generally suitable for simple floor plans and offer basic drawing functionalities. Mid-range software packages provide more advanced features, including furniture libraries, 3D visualization, and cost estimation tools. Professional architectural design software, while more expensive, offers comprehensive features for complex projects, including detailed structural elements and building information modeling (BIM).

Once the software is selected, users should begin by establishing the scale of the floor plan. Accurate scaling is essential for representing real-world dimensions within the digital environment. Most software allows users to define the scale, typically expressed as a ratio (e.g., 1:50 or 1/4" = 1'). Maintaining a consistent scale throughout the drawing process ensures accurate representation of the building's dimensions.

The next step involves drawing the exterior walls. Users can utilize the drawing tools within the software to create straight lines and connect them to form the perimeter of the house. Precise measurements should be entered for each wall segment, ensuring accuracy and adherence to the defined scale. Most software packages provide tools for easily creating right angles and parallel lines, facilitating accurate wall placement.

After defining the exterior walls, users can add interior walls to delineate individual rooms. Similar to drawing exterior walls, users can utilize drawing tools and input precise measurements to create interior partitions. Attention should be paid to the thickness of walls, which can impact the overall dimensions of each room. Maintaining consistency in wall thickness throughout the floor plan is crucial for accurate representation.

With the walls in place, users can begin adding doors and windows. Most software packages offer pre-defined door and window symbols that can be inserted into the floor plan. Users can select the appropriate style and size and position them within the wall segments. Accurate placement and sizing are essential for visualizing the flow and functionality of the intended layout.

Next, users can populate the floor plan with furniture and fixtures. Most software includes libraries of common furniture items, including sofas, tables, chairs, and appliances. These pre-drawn elements can be dragged and dropped into the appropriate rooms, scaled to the correct size, and rotated to the desired orientation. This allows users to visualize the furniture layout and ensure adequate space within each room.

Adding dimensions and labels is a crucial step for clarity and communication. Users should add dimensions to walls, rooms, and other significant elements. Clear labeling of rooms and spaces enhances readability and ensures that the floor plan can be easily understood by others. Consistent use of dimension and labeling conventions contributes to a professional-looking presentation.

Adding details like stairs, fireplaces, and built-in elements further enhances the floor plan’s accuracy and visual appeal. Software packages often offer specific tools and symbols for representing these elements. Accurate representation of these features provides a more comprehensive and realistic depiction of the intended design.

Electrical and plumbing fixtures can be added to the floor plan using specific symbols. Representing outlets, switches, light fixtures, and plumbing fixtures allows for a more detailed and informative plan. This is particularly useful for communicating with contractors and electricians during the construction phase.

Many software programs offer 3D visualization features, allowing users to view their floor plans in a three-dimensional perspective. This can provide a more immersive and intuitive understanding of the design. 3D visualization is particularly useful for identifying potential design flaws or visualizing the overall aesthetic of the space.

Once the floor plan is complete, users can export it in various formats, such as PDF, JPEG, or DXF. Exporting in a suitable format allows for easy sharing and printing. Choosing the appropriate file format depends on the intended use and the recipient's software capabilities.

Regularly saving the floor plan throughout the design process is crucial to prevent data loss. Software often offers autosave features, but manual saving at regular intervals is recommended. This ensures that progress is preserved in case of software crashes or power outages. Maintaining backup copies of the floor plan file is also a good practice.
